Who is Gajendra Thakur?

Gajendra Thakur is an Indian author. He writes in the Maithili language, a language spoken in Northern Bihar and South-Eastern Nepal. He is an author, lexicographer, historian; and palaeographer, he has deciphered ancient and medieval palm leaf inscriptions in Tirhuta script of Maithili Language. These panjis are genealogical records of Maithil Brahmin community of Mithila region and contain details of around 100 inter-caste marriages. Besides it provides written historical records of people and personalities, hitherto considered mythical ones. Besides he deciphered scripts inscribed on temples/ dilapidated buildings throughout the length and breadth of Mithila.

He has also compiled an English-Maithili Computer Dictionary. He has helped in preparing Unicode application for Mithilakshar script. His Kurukshetram Antarmanak and Videha changed the literary scene "in every genre" of Maithili language. His Maithili-English dictionary has the largest collection of Maithili words. His English-Maithili Dictionary is only such dictionary available in Maithili.
